Abstract

An improved strain of Acremonium chrysogenum may be produced by submitting parent strains of Acremonium chrysogenum to protoplast fusion and nuclear fusion and selecting said improved strain from the progeny or from a mutant thereof. The improved strains have operational advantages for the production of cephalosporins compared with the parental strains. The invention also relates to a method of producing a cephalosporin by culturing the improved strain of Acremonium chrysogenum.
